Глава 1. Обзор программирования на Java 1.1 Платформа программирования Java 1.2 Ключевые термины в официальном документе Java 1.2.1 Простота 1.2.2 Объектно-ориентированный 1.2.3 Навыки работы в сети 1.2.4 Надежность 1.2.5 Безопасность 1.2.6 Нейтральность архитектуры 1.2.7 Портативность 1.2.8 Тип интерпретации 1.2.9 Высокая производительность 1.2.10 Многопоточность 1.2.11 Полиморфизм 1.3 Java-апплеты и Интернет 1.4 Краткая история разработки Java 1.5 Распространенные заблуждения о Java Глава 2 Среда программирования на Java Глава 3 Основные процедуры программирования на Java Глава 4 Объекты и классы Глава 5 Наследование Глава 6 Интерфейсы и внутренние классы Глава 7 Графическое программирование Глава 8 Обработка событий Глава 9 Компоненты пользовательского интерфейса Swing Глава 10 Развертывание приложений и апплетов Глава 11 Исключения, ведение журнала, утверждения и отладка Глава 12 Общее программирование Глава 13 Коллекции Глава 14 Многопоточность